I'm working with angular and my site is being served through SSR. In one of my directive I want to know the value of user agent, since the page is being built through SSR, I don't have access to the window object (in order to get the window.navigator.userAgent). So, in this case, how can I get the value of UserAgent in my code. I know in Backend code (I have myself done this for PHP) we can use the request object to get the HTTP headers, can we similarly get that User-Agent value here as well inside the directive?
